Arsenal are expected to make a third offer to sign Valencia defender Cristhian Mosquera in the coming days.
The Gunners have already made two bids for the Spain youth international. Their recent offer of more than €10m was turned down by Valencia.
Mikel Arteta‘s side plan to return with a fresh proposal. They could be willing to come closer to Valencia’s €20m price tag by including add-ons.
Mosquera is a central defender by trade, but can also operate at right-back. The 21-year-old has already agreed personal terms with the Gunners.
Valencia have tried to extend his contract beyond June next year, but Mosquera has made it clear that he wants to join the London giants.
It is only a matter of time before the Gunners strike an agreement. Valencia are aware of the same, but are hoping to secure the best price for him.
Real Madrid are no longer in the race to sign the talented defender.
